This course explores how business architecture supports the strategic development of an enterprise. Learners will examine how to define, align, and model business structures and capabilities to enable effective change and value delivery. Key topics include motivation analysis, capability planning, value stream mapping, and aligning information needs with business objectives.By engaging with recognised frameworks and practical modelling techniques, participants will gain the skills needed to build and articulate business architecture in alignment with organisational goals. The course includes an exam voucher for the BCS Professional Certificate in Business Architecture.

  • Explain the purpose and importance of business architecture in the enterprise context
  • Identify how business architecture integrates with data, application, and technology domains
  • Define the components and key views of a business architecture framework
  • Analyse business motivation using goals, objectives, and influencers
  • Apply business model concepts, including the business model canvas
  • Map value chains and value streams to understand value delivery
  • Understand the role of competencies and organisational capabilities
  • Describe cultural and structural influences on business change
  • Develop and use information concept models
  • Articulate the impact of change on business architecture
